Output cea6177644ef7103651a1af6867403b61392e9e167dfcd61258eb130a97b12bd:3

value
298059269
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fd9296f6a482614cb2a896a63a9ce09d8649f603f06be7553c5d2bc11fc13c4b
address
bc1plkffda4ysfs5ev4gj6nr488qnkrynasr7p47w4fut54uz87p839syfnn4v
transaction
cea6177644ef7103651a1af6867403b61392e9e167dfcd61258eb130a97b12bd
spent
true